Scroll anchor scrolls too far in Mobile

Hi! I tried setting up the Revolution Slider (Below Masthead) with the scrolling anchor for this page: http://graar.ph/projects/mirror-house-b/

I’ve adjusted the position so that the header overlaps on it. It works great on laptop but I’ve found that it scrolls a bit too far on mobile layout, past some of the heading text that I made. Hope there is some way to fix this. Thanks.

Hi Allie,

I think I found the problem cause. If you make your desktop browser window smaller so you can check it as a mobile view, and try to scroll down and then up you will see that the top menu just jumps a little bit as soon as you go from none sticky mode to sticky one.

If you fix that you will be able to overcome the go-to-bottom icon problem. To fix that please go to your Header builder and the Bar which you set the sticky mode on. Then try to play with the options also with the bar height option to make sure you do not have that jumping problem.

As soon as you fix that the problem that you mentioned in the question should be fixed.
